    Comments Thread For: Photos: Gilberto Ramirez Shocks Arthur Abraham HUGE Gallery

    A feeling out round in the first with Ramirez mostly working his jab from the distance on the much shorter Abraham. Ramirez continued to outwork him the second, with the long jab and hooks to the body. Near the end of the second, a counter hook wobbled Abraham, who held until the bell.
